c语言用指针实现求最大数和最小数的程序
2012-12-18 10:53
681 查看
闲来随便做做,大家共同探讨
#include "stdafx.h"
#include "stdio.h"
int u,v;
find_u_v (int *p,int n)
{
int *q;
u=v=*p;
for(q=p;q<p+n;q++)
{if(u<*q) u=*q;
else if(v>*q) v=*q;
}
}
int main(int argc, char* argv[])
{ int i,num[10];
printf("intput 10 numbers\n");
for(i=0;i<10;i++)
scanf("%d",&num[i]);
find_u_v(num,10);
printf("\n\n u=%d;v=%d\n",u,v);
}
#include "stdafx.h"
#include "stdio.h"
int u,v;
find_u_v (int *p,int n)
{
int *q;
u=v=*p;
for(q=p;q<p+n;q++)
{if(u<*q) u=*q;
else if(v>*q) v=*q;
}
}
int main(int argc, char* argv[])
{ int i,num[10];
printf("intput 10 numbers\n");
for(i=0;i<10;i++)
scanf("%d",&num[i]);
find_u_v(num,10);
printf("\n\n u=%d;v=%d\n",u,v);
}
相关文章推荐
- c语言:用户输入10个整数,程序找出其中的最大值和最小值
- C语言:编这样一个程序,用户输入10个整数,程序找出其中的最大值和最小值
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- C语言中利用位运算和指针实现的交换两个数的程序
- c语言利用指针求一组数的最大值,最小值。平均值
- 【c语言】利用指针求三个数的最大数和最小数
- C语言实现数组中查找最大值、最小值和第二大值
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- C语言:编这样一个程序,用户输入10个整数,程序找出其中的最大值和最小值
- 实现输入的四个数字找出最大最小并指出位置信息 动手修改程序3
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- 编写程序:从键盘上输入若干个整数(以输入-1作为结束标识),输出这些数中的最大值和最小值,要求编写一个函数实现最大值和最小值的求取。
- 输入一组整数,找出这组数中最大值与最小值的下标,在主调函数中输出最大值和最小值,用指针实现。
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- 利用函数和指针实现最小数和第一个数交换,最大数和最后一个数交换
- C语言查找最大值和最小值递归实现
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。
- 键盘输入3*3的整数矩阵,求两条对角线中最小的元素和最大的元素,使用普通指针变量实现。